In honor of Prince’s birthday, I decided to create a painting inspired by the Lovesexy time period. I drew inspiration from the Lovesexy album, music videos and live concerts along with Alphonse Mucha & Mondo Posters for the design of this tribute piece.
I’ve been a fan since I discovered Prince’s music back in Junior High. I always wanted to see him in concert, but wasn’t able to until the Lovsexy tour came to LA Sports Area.

Started on this illustration of Nyx the main character of the Twisted Fate story featured in my indie comic magazine Unique Realm Illustrated at Horizon Comics Grand Opening last Saturday and did;t get a chance to finish it. Took a little break from projects to complete it yesterday. Rendered with Copics, Faber-Castell PITT Artist Pens & White Pencils, POSCA Black & White paint markers on Strathmore Toned paper.
